PDF invoice renderer (codename Inkpress). New team members: read this first. Renderer pulls templates from the asset store, rasterizes via the headless worker pool, writes output to the billing archive. If renders hang, restart workers one at a time — never all at once, or the queue floods. Font cache misses show as warnings; ignore unless sustained. Scaling beyond four workers needs capacity signoff. Do not edit templates in place; version them. Before any restart, verify the service is running with the configuration shown below.

settings of yahig-hafop:
[druox]
port = 3306
region = upper-1
host = druox.tolvaqlabs.corp
timeout_ms = 1500
retries = 6

Step 4: Enable the AddrSnap autocomplete widget for Brellico Storefront. Confirm the widget bundle deployed to the edge cache and that lookups resolve against the Varnholt geocoding cluster. Support only needs to verify the staging toggle is on; engineering owns routing. Do not restart the frontend pods until the env file is updated. Open config/.env.production and confirm AUTOCOMPLETE_REGION=varnholt-2 is present. Directly below that entry, add the line that sets the geocoder secret.

secret setting of kagef-bawef: COURIER_KEY3=684

Handover: deep-link routing in the Larkspur app now goes through RouteBroker instead of the old intent parser. Marisol moved all path matching into route-tables.yaml; do not hardcode patterns in the activity layer. Fallback behaviour for unknown links is a redirect to the home tab, logged under the deeplink.miss metric. The full routing table and override rules are documented on the internal page below.

operations page: https://superset.kelvicorp.example/pipeline/run/display/view/9edfe8e23ee3f5ff